Proxy servers play a critical role in today’s Cybersecurity frameworks by acting as intermediaries between users and the internet. These servers help enforce Network Security policies by filtering traffic, masking IP addresses, and preventing unauthorized access to sensitive systems. In Cybersecurity, Proxy Server solutions are essential for mitigating risks like data breaches, malware infections, and DDoS attacks. By intercepting requests before they reach the target network, Proxy Server configurations enhance Threat Mitigation efforts while ensuring Data Privacy remains intact for end-users.
Proxy Server technology strengthens Network Security by creating a buffer zone between internal networks and external threats. These intermediaries can block malicious traffic, enforce encryption protocols, and restrict access to unverified sources. For example, a Proxy Server configured with advanced filtering rules can detect and neutralize phishing attempts before they reach user devices. This proactive approach ensures that Network Security remains robust against evolving cyber threats, reducing the risk of data leaks and system vulnerabilities.
Proxy Server implementations are vital for safeguarding Data Privacy in both personal and enterprise contexts. When users route traffic through a Proxy Server, their IP addresses are masked, making it harder for malicious actors to track online behavior. This anonymity is particularly valuable for businesses handling sensitive customer data, as it aligns with regulatory requirements like GDPR. To maximize the effectiveness of Proxy Server solutions, organizations should adopt a layered Cybersecurity strategy. Begin by selecting a Proxy Server type that aligns with specific Threat Mitigation needs, such as reverse proxies for server protection or anonymous proxies for user privacy. Regularly update Proxy Server software to address vulnerabilities and ensure compliance with Network Security standards. Additionally, pair Proxy Server deployments with endpoint security tools to create a comprehensive defense against modern cyber threats.
Emerging Proxy Server innovations are reshaping Cybersecurity landscapes. AI-driven Proxy Servers now analyze traffic patterns in real-time, enabling predictive Threat Mitigation against zero-day exploits. Cloud-based Proxy solutions are gaining traction for their scalability, allowing businesses to dynamically adjust Network Security measures based on traffic volume. As Data Privacy regulations evolve, Proxy Server providers are integrating advanced encryption protocols to ensure compliance while maintaining user anonymity. These advancements highlight how Proxy Servers will remain a cornerstone of proactive Cybersecurity strategies in the years ahead.
